New York Yankees @ Kansas City Athletics

1957-08-22 Β· Day game Β· Municipal Stadium Β· Att: 19202 Β· 2:27

New York Yankees defeated Kansas City Athletics 11–4. New York Yankees put up 6 in the 3rd. Johnny Kucks earned the win. Harry Simpson went 3-for-4 with 1 HR and 4 RBI.
